I am a 36-year-old male, and I had sex with a CSW (Community Sex Worker), who was 32 years old. I had unprotected sex with her once last year, and I had protected sex with her five months back. I was diagnosed with herpes zoster four months ago. After this, I have done p24 antigen, tri-dot, hepatitis B and C, and all STD (sexually transmitted disease) tests, which were all non-reactive. Except for IgM (immunogloblulin M) for(Herpes Simplex Virus) HSV 1 and 2, which was positive.
Please help.
Thank you.
Hi,
Welcome to icliniq.com.
If your query is regarding HIV (human immunodeficiency virus) status, it is negative so far. There are recommendations, and I also suggest getting the HIV test repeated at six months after the last unprotected exposure. If that is negative, you do not need to repeat the test. Regarding HSV (herpes simplex virus) IgM reactivity, it needs to be treated only if you have active symptoms at any time. Both HSV and herpes zoster infection can occur in normal healthy individuals also. It need not be linked with HIV alone. Hope my answer helps you.
